Sour orange is the standard rootstock in Texas, being generally well adapted to the different citrus soils in the Valley. Sour orange also produces a good tasting piece of fruit. A drawback is the plant's susceptibility to exocortis viroid, a disease that causes severe stunting and bark scaling in the scion. CTV, like the common cold that plagues humanity, is a virus that comes in many strain of varying strength. Sour oranges are used mainly for marmalade, but also are used in liqueurs, as food flavorings and in perfumes. Citrus Greening (HLB) is a plant disease caused by the bacterium Candidatus Liberibacter asiaticus, which is vectored by the Asian citrus psyllid. In Florida, grafted trees came into use around 1830 when wild groves of sour orange were topworked with sweet orange to prevent tree decline from phytophthora root rot. Their successes in somatic hybridization have allowed them to initiate rootstock breeding and selection at the tetraploid level, resulting in the selection of more than 150 superior tetrazygs to date. After collecting a few more years of yield and fruit quality data, Grosser expects to release new somatic hybrid (test tube babies produced by cell fusion) and tetrazyg rootstocks to the industry that should have improved disease resistance, better adaptation to poor soils, improved tree size control (which should facilitate mechanical harvesting and cold protection), improved nursery characteristics, and higher and more consistent productivity of quality fruit.
